Roaring All the Way to the Bank: Adam Sandler's Career Saga

Adam Sandler, that funny guy who made us laugh with ridiculous movies for years, has become a cinematic icon. He started out on weekend television, making hilarious characters that jumped into our hearts. His early films like "Billy Madison" and "Happy Gilmore" became instant favorites.

Of course, some people couldn't understand his humor, calling it childish. But Sandler rolled on, churning out movies that appealed to a broad audience.

His success isn't just about the laughs, though. He's also become known for his commitment to working with similar cast and crew through the years. This atmosphere of family has added to the unique appeal of his films.

Sandler's career is a fascinating tale of success in Hollywood, demonstrating that sometimes, it's okay to just be silly. He's built an empire on laughter and continues one of the most successful comedians of our time.
